Output e69bccfeaa08fa367b6653ae48a84264bbcb1f8f4e802998a60611bf429cf22b:0

value
28416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48502586dbea4050fe58259017b43d31162af33f OP_EQUAL
address
38HNb3AgDEtm7pAHghzEGmKJ6BCxHDNhbc
transaction
e69bccfeaa08fa367b6653ae48a84264bbcb1f8f4e802998a60611bf429cf22b
confirmations
156970
spent
true